About Rittman Middle School

Rittman Middle School is a public middle school in Rittman, OH, part of Rittman Exempted Village. Rittman Middle School serves approximately 186 students, and covers grades 6th-8th, and has a 11.6:1 student-teacher ratio. Rittman Middle School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 8.4 out of 10 and ranks #541 of 3,441 schools in OH.

Structured state assessment records for Rittman Middle School show 70%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022) and 70%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

What Parents Should Know

At 186 students, Rittman Middle School is on the smaller side. That usually buys more individual attention and teachers who know every kid by name, with the trade-off of fewer electives and extracurriculars than a larger school can staff. Ask what activities it actually offers.
